Siemens SENTRON 3VA1110-3EF36-0CC0 — 100 A MCCB with TM240 Release
The Siemens 3VA1110-3EF36-0CC0 is a SENTRON molded case circuit breaker (MCCB) rated for line protection, carrying a continuous current Iu of 100 A across ambient temperatures up to 50 °C before derating begins — at 55 °C it still holds 96 A, and at 70 °C it delivers 90 A, so a panel running warm still has headroom for the full load. Breaking capacity is specified at four voltage levels: 75.6 kA at 240 V, 52.5 kA at 415 V, 32 kA at 440 V, and 10.5 kA at 690 V — the 415 V figure is the one most panel builders will size against for European 400 V distribution, and it comfortably covers most transformer-fed fault currents in a standard industrial switchboard. The overcurrent release is a TM240 thermal-magnetic type, meaning it uses a bimetal strip for overload protection and a solenoid for short-circuit response — no electronic adjustment, no communication module, just a fixed curve that suits motor branch circuits and general distribution where you don't need to dial in the trip setting.
Dimensions and Panel Fit
130 mm high, 76.2 mm wide, 70 mm deep. 3-pole, fits standard SENTRON mounting footprint. Front protection is IP40, so it's fine inside a closed panel but not rated for washdown or outdoor exposure.
Auxiliary and Release Options
This unit ships with an undervoltage release (UVR) as standard — the auxiliary release design is UVR, so if the control voltage drops, the breaker trips immediately, which is common for emergency-stop chains or undervoltage protection schemes. It also includes two auxiliary switches HQ (high-qualified) for status feedback to a PLC or indication lamp; the integrated auxiliary trip order code is 3VA9608-0BB24, which is the factory-fitted internal accessory. Latching endurance rated at 15,000 operations.
